The displacement of a particle d (in km) as a function of time t (in hours) is given by :

d=2t^3+5t^2-3

Displacement at t = 4 hours,

d(4)=2(4)^3+5(4)^2-3=205\ km

Velocity of particle is given by :

v=\dfrac{dd}{dt}\\\\v=\dfrac{d(2t^3+5t^2-3)}{dt}\\\\v=6t^2+10t

Velocity at t = 4 hours,

v=6(4)^2+10(4)=136\ km/h

Acceleration of the particle is given by :

a=\dfrac{dv}{dt}\\\\a=\dfrac{d(6t^2+10t)}{dt}\\\\a=12t+10

At t = 4 hours,

a=12(4)+10=58\ km/h^2

Therefore, the displacement, velocity and acceleration at t = 4 hours is 205 km, 136 km/h and 58 km/h² respectively.
